Galatians 5:16-23 teaches that at any moment we are either walking by the Holy Spirit or according to the sin nature. Walking by the Spirit, enjoying fellowship with God, walking in the light are virtually synonymous. During these times, the Holy Spirit is working in us to illuminate our minds to the truth of Scripture and to challenge us to apply what we learn. But when we sin, we begin to live based on the sin nature. Our works do not count for eternity. The only way to recover is to confess (admit, acknowledge) our sin to God the Father and we are instantly forgiven, cleansed, and recover our spiritual walk (1 John 1:9). Do we have to end our prayers by saying the words "in Jeus' name" in order to get the answers we want? Our memory verse makes it seem that way but we need to learn the context to understand that praying in Jesus' name does not refer to saying the words. Instead it means we are understanding all that Jesus is and all He has done for us. We need to study the Scriptures to learn this about Him.
